结论:不推荐在云服务器上安装 CentOS 7.x,因为它已经进入维护模式,并将在 2024 年 6 月停止支持。建议选择 CentOS Stream、AlmaLinux 或 Rocky Linux 作为平替系统,或者直接考虑其他稳定且长期支持的发行版如 Ubuntu 和 Debian。
不推荐 CentOS 7.x 的原因
- 生命周期接近结束:CentOS 7.x 的生命周期将在 2024 年 6 月结束,之后将不再提供安全更新和技术支持。
- 性能和兼容性限制:由于软件生态的发展,CentOS 7.x 对新硬件和新功能的支持逐渐显得不足。
- 社区支持减少:由于 CentOS 项目的战略调整(转向 CentOS Stream),社区对 CentOS 7.x 的关注和支持也在减少。
推荐的平替系统
1. CentOS Stream
- CentOS Stream 是 CentOS 项目的继任者,定位为 RHEL(Red Hat Enterprise Linux)的滚动发布版本。
- 它提供了最新的功能和更新,适合希望紧跟 RHEL 发展的用户。
- 注意:CentOS Stream 的更新频率较高,可能不适合追求绝对稳定性的场景。
2. AlmaLinux
- AlmaLinux 是由 CloudLinux 公司发起的 CentOS 替代品,完全兼容 RHEL。
- 它承诺提供与 RHEL 相同的稳定性,并提供长达 10 年的支持周期。
- 如果你需要一个稳定的、企业级的替代方案,AlmaLinux 是一个很好的选择。
3. Rocky Linux
- Rocky Linux 是另一个 CentOS 的直接替代品,同样与 RHEL 完全兼容。
- 它由 CentOS 创始人之一 Gregory Kurtzer 领导开发,专注于稳定性和安全性。
- 对于那些习惯使用 CentOS 的用户来说,Rocky Linux 是一个非常自然的选择。
4. Ubuntu Server
- Ubuntu 是目前最受欢迎的服务器操作系统之一,拥有强大的社区支持和丰富的软件库。
- 它提供 LTS(长期支持)版本,每两年发布一次,支持周期为 5 年。
- 如果你希望获得更好的生态系统支持和更频繁的功能更新,Ubuntu 是一个不错的选择。
5. Debian
- Debian 是一个以稳定著称的发行版,适合对性能要求极高或需要长时间运行的关键任务。
- 它的社区版本完全免费,且不需要依赖任何商业厂商。
- 如果你追求极致的稳定性并且不需要完全兼容 RHEL,Debian 是一个值得考虑的选项。
总结
如果你正在寻找 CentOS 7.x 的替代品,可以优先考虑 AlmaLinux 和 Rocky Linux,它们都能提供与 RHEL 完全兼容的体验。如果愿意尝试其他生态系统,Ubuntu 和 Debian 也是优秀的选择。
[常见问题]
-
CentOS 8 停止支持后,我应该怎么办?
可以选择迁移到 AlmaLinux、Rocky Linux 或 CentOS Stream,这些系统都继承了 CentOS 的特性并提供长期支持。 -
为什么 CentOS 不再是首选?
因为 CentOS 项目已转型为 CentOS Stream,而 CentOS 7/8 的生命周期即将结束,后续缺乏安全更新和技术支持。 -
AlmaLinux 和 Rocky Linux 有什么区别?
两者基本没有本质区别,都是 CentOS 的直接替代品,主要差异在于开发团队背景和社区支持方向。 -
Ubuntu 和 CentOS 哪个更适合云服务器?
取决于需求:如果需要 RHEL 兼容性,选择 CentOS 替代品;如果需要更好的软件生态和灵活性,选择 Ubuntu。 -
Debian 是否适合初学者?
适合有一定 Linux 使用经验的用户,对于完全的新手,Ubuntu 可能更友好。
CDNK博客